Albacete-Los Llanos railway station is a railway station serving the Spanish city of Albacete, Castilla–La Mancha.
History
The station was opened in 2010 replacing an older station in the city, ready for service on the AVEhigh-speed rail line from Madrid Atocha, which was later extended to Alicante in 2013. ==Facilities==
Facilities
Albacete-Los Llanos was designed to provide a centre for leisure, commerce and culture. Outlets in the station complex include McDonald's, a Mercadona supermarket, a Viaje El Corte Inglés department store, Juguetilandia toy store, cinema and McFit gym. ==Services==
